Why does Cisco CallManager Attendant Console highlight (enable/disable) the incorrect set of Toolbar buttons?

0

A. If the calls are made to phones on analog lines, events received are not complete enough to be able to enable/disable the correct set of buttons. This is not specific to Cisco CallManager Attendant Console. It also happens on IP phones.
